Bug Description
[Impact]
The mic mute/audio mute LEDS and speaker are not work on some HP platforms.
[Fix]
It needs the specific quirk for the hardware layout.
Thus, add the quirks to make it works.
[Test]
After applying the quirk, the audio/mic mute LEDs and speaker are working good.
Applied on oem-6.5 and it works fine.
[Where problems could occur]
If HP ships the different system boards design with the same subsystem ID of audio codec which is using different GPIO pins (different layout), then the quirk will not work (LEDs will not work when muting audio-output or microphone).
